Frequently Asked Questions

What is AS133761?

AS133761 is an Autonomous System Number assigned to Mr. Naphat. An ASN identifies a network that controls a specific set of IP addresses and determines how traffic is routed across the internet via BGP (Border Gateway Protocol).

How many IP addresses does AS133761 announce?

AS133761 announces 512 IPv4 addresses distributed across 2 routed CIDR prefixes. The network is registered in Thailand.

Who operates AS133761?

AS133761 is operated by Mr. Naphat. The organization is based in Thailand. You can view all IP ranges and related ASNs on the organization page.

What country is AS133761 registered in?

AS133761 is registered in Thailand. This indicates where the network operator is headquartered, though the IP addresses it announces may serve users globally.
